An Iran tour is a good opportunity for those who are interested in both culture and nature. A historical country with a great culture and extraordinary four-season nature represents the best destination in the Asia western. From the great Elamians to Medians, Achaemenians, Parthians, and Sasanians, Iran was home to one of the world's major civilizations, with historical and urban settlements, cities, monuments, and intangible and sustainable cultural heritage dating from (4000 BC- 20th century). About 24 cultural and natural heritage of Iran registered on UNESCO’s list, some of them will be visited by you in the ‘’Ancient Persia exploration’’ tour.

On the second day, you will go to the historical part of Tehran, where the city was first established and developed. Tehran is the capital of Iran from 1796 so that during the tour, an important part of history, culture, and local products of Iran and Tehran will be introduced. The first spot is the National Museum of Iran, where the best collections of Iran history are kept. After that, you will go to see the best Qajar complex named Golestan palace. Then in Treasury of National Jewels, you will see the most valuable and precious heritages which shows the skills of Iranian jewelry makers. Go for a walk through the beautiful gardens and great halls of Golestan Palaces to visit one of the best examples of Iranian architecture from 200 years ago. Next, after the commercial place like the grand Bazaar of Tehran will be visited and then SaadAbad Palace and Glassware and Ceramic Museum of Iran. Will be explored.

Isfahan is the capital of Iran tourism, well-known by the people of the world as the blue pearl of Persia. Isfahan shares a particular role in Iranian architecture, and the city contains the best example of Iranian forums, mosques, palaces, mansions, and bridges. You will enjoy visiting, Naghshe Jahan Square, including Imam & Sheikh Lotfollah Mosques, Ali Qapou Palace. Taking a walk in Gheysarieh Bazaar, Chehel Sotun Palace, and Si-O Se Pol.
